First, understand that cat daycare is different from boarding or a kennel. It's a supervised, engaging environment for social cats, or a secure, individual suite for the more reserved. It's perfect for when you need a safe place for your cat during home renovations, a busy workweek, or even just a deep house cleaning without a curious "helper."
When researching local options, don't just search online—ask around! Chat with the team at our local feed stores or your Wrightsboro neighbors. Personal recommendations are gold. Once you have a name, your visit is crucial. A reputable daycare will welcome a tour. Look for clean, spacious areas, secure double-door entrances (a must for Houdini cats!), and separate zones for playful cats and those preferring a sunny windowsill nap. Ask about their enrichment: do they have climbing trees, puzzle feeders, and quiet hideaways? In our area, staff should be knowledgeable about local concerns, like seasonal heat and common plants.
Here’s your actionable checklist: 1. **Schedule a Meet & Greet:** Never just drop your cat off. A responsible facility will require a temperament assessment to ensure your cat is a good fit and to understand their unique personality. 2. **Pack a Piece of Home:** Bring their favorite blanket, a worn t-shirt of yours, and their regular food to avoid tummy upset. Familiar scents are incredibly comforting. 3. **Be Honest About Your Cat:** Is your cat a social butterfly or a shy observer? Do they have any medical needs? Full transparency helps the staff provide the best care. 4. **Start Short:** For the first visit, book just a half-day or a single day. This lets your cat acclimate without stress, making future visits something they may even look forward to!
